Transaction e71fb3bd93a08e9207a20451d7652d9b8352eb7c35830b4014ac381e184e130c

4 Input
2 Outputs
  • e71fb3bd93a08e9207a20451d7652d9b8352eb7c35830b4014ac381e184e130c:0
  • value  12455678
    address  3JnwhU4paqysHqmHU6BtxMZnyf4VbMwn8z
  • e71fb3bd93a08e9207a20451d7652d9b8352eb7c35830b4014ac381e184e130c:1
  • value  480318
    address  3BMEXKjKJAQhcmEeeY9nAnNg1SF7Z4m2C3